Catalog description

54 hours lecture per term. This course refines communication skills and knowledge needed in organizations today. Emphasis will be placed on critical thinking and developing the ability to analyze, criticize and advocate ideas, to reason inductively and deductively and to reach well-supported factual or judgmental conclusions in writing. This course will include communication fundamentals; ethical, legal and multicultural issues; correspondence applications; employment communication; oral and non-verbal communication; report writing; management presentations; team/group building skills; research methods; critical thinking and running effective meetings and conferences. Computer-mediated applications will be presented throughout the course. (Degree Credit) (CSU) AA GE (C-ID: BUS 115)
